summaryrefslogtreecommitdiffstats
path: root/src/com/android/settings/applications/ManageApplications.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/com/android/settings/applications/ManageApplications.java')
-rw-r--r--src/com/android/settings/applications/ManageApplications.java26
1 files changed, 15 insertions, 11 deletions
diff --git a/src/com/android/settings/applications/ManageApplications.java b/src/com/android/settings/applications/ManageApplications.java
index 68c942d..747b406 100644
--- a/src/com/android/settings/applications/ManageApplications.java
+++ b/src/com/android/settings/applications/ManageApplications.java
@@ -16,11 +16,7 @@
package com.android.settings.applications;
-import com.android.internal.content.PackageHelper;
-import com.android.settings.R;
-import com.android.settings.Settings.RunningServicesActivity;
-import com.android.settings.Settings.StorageUseActivity;
-import com.android.settings.applications.ApplicationsState.AppEntry;
+import static com.android.settings.Utils.prepareCustomPreferencesList;
import android.app.Activity;
import android.app.Fragment;
@@ -58,6 +54,12 @@ import android.widget.ListView;
import android.widget.TabHost;
import android.widget.TextView;
+import com.android.internal.content.PackageHelper;
+import com.android.settings.R;
+import com.android.settings.Settings.RunningServicesActivity;
+import com.android.settings.Settings.StorageUseActivity;
+import com.android.settings.applications.ApplicationsState.AppEntry;
+
import java.util.ArrayList;
import java.util.Comparator;
@@ -618,9 +620,8 @@ public class ManageApplications extends Fragment implements
mCreatedRunning = mResumedRunning = false;
mCurView = VIEW_NOTHING;
-
- View tabRoot = mInflater.inflate(R.layout.manage_apps_tab_content, null);
- mTabHost = (TabHost)tabRoot.findViewById(com.android.internal.R.id.tabhost);
+
+ mTabHost = (TabHost) mInflater.inflate(R.layout.manage_apps_tab_content, container, false);
mTabHost.setup();
final TabHost tabHost = mTabHost;
tabHost.addTab(tabHost.newTabSpec(TAB_DOWNLOADED)
@@ -644,7 +645,10 @@ public class ManageApplications extends Fragment implements
tabHost.setCurrentTabByTag(mDefaultTab);
tabHost.setOnTabChangedListener(this);
- return tabRoot;
+ // adjust padding around tabwidget as needed
+ prepareCustomPreferencesList(container, mTabHost, mListView);
+
+ return mTabHost;
}
@Override
@@ -708,10 +712,10 @@ public class ManageApplications extends Fragment implements
// bar UI to be very confusing.
menu.add(0, SORT_ORDER_ALPHA, 1, R.string.sort_order_alpha)
//.setIcon(android.R.drawable.ic_menu_sort_alphabetically)
- .setShowAsAction(MenuItem.SHOW_AS_ACTION_IF_ROOM);
+ .setShowAsAction(MenuItem.SHOW_AS_ACTION_NEVER);
menu.add(0, SORT_ORDER_SIZE, 2, R.string.sort_order_size)
//.setIcon(android.R.drawable.ic_menu_sort_by_size)
- .setShowAsAction(MenuItem.SHOW_AS_ACTION_IF_ROOM);
+ .setShowAsAction(MenuItem.SHOW_AS_ACTION_NEVER);
menu.add(0, SHOW_RUNNING_SERVICES, 3, R.string.show_running_services)
.setShowAsAction(MenuItem.SHOW_AS_ACTION_IF_ROOM);
menu.add(0, SHOW_BACKGROUND_PROCESSES, 3, R.string.show_background_processes)